No real surprises for the Eagles. They elevated FB Khari Blasingame and LB Nicholas Morrow on Saturday for the game. Blasingame gives them a FB and helps on STs. Morrow was recently added to offer depth at LB, but mostly to help on STs. With Oren Burks and Jeremiah Trotter Jr having to play on defense, they wanted another LB type to help on teams.

As for some final thoughts on the game…I think the Eagles will aggressively get the ball to AJ Brown. He was quiet last week and they know they need to get him going. It wouldn’t surprise me to see him targeted on the first play.
The Eagles will want to do a better job on Puca Nakua this time around. He had a good game in the first meeting, especially when he was on the move. Vic Fangio has had time to figure out some ideas, but Nakua is a really good player so slowing him down isn’t easy.
The Eagles will need to tackle better today than they did last week. The Packers had tough, physical skill players who fought through contact. The Rams have similar guys so the Eagles better make sure they do a better job. You don’t want to give up extra yards.
